WA HB1642 | 2013-2014 | Regular Session

Status

Completed Legislative Action
Spectrum: Slight Partisan Bill (Democrat 4-2)
Status: Passed on May 8 2013 - 100% progression
Action: 2013-05-08 - Effective date 7/28/2013.
Text: Latest bill text (Chaptered) [PDF]

Summary

Establishing policies to support academic acceleration for high school students.

Roll Calls

2013-04-22 - House - House vote on Final Passage as Amended by the Senate (Y: 86 N: 9 NV: 0 Abs: 3) [PASS]
2013-04-16 - Senate - Senate vote on 3rd Reading & Final Passage as Amended by the Senate (Y: 47 N: 0 NV: 0 Abs: 2) [PASS]
2013-03-08 - House - House vote on Final Passage (Y: 85 N: 12 NV: 0 Abs: 1) [PASS]
